  • Patent number: 7359414
    Abstract: A semiconductor laser light emitting circuit includes a semiconductor laser diode emitting a laser light by modulating a current supplied thereto, a light intensity detection circuit that detects the laser light and generates a voltage, and a voltage-current conversion circuit converting a voltage into a current supplied to the laser diode. A S/H capacitance is provided to store electric charge and output a voltage to the voltage/current conversion circuit. A first operational amplifier is provided to output a first current charging the S/H capacitance. A rapidly charging circuit is provided to charge the S/H capacitance with a second current. The rapidly charging circuit terminates charging when the voltage is equal to or more than a second reference voltage.

  • Publication number: 20080001588
    Abstract: When the control signal EN is changed to “H”, a reference voltage VR is generated by a reference voltage generator 10, and a bias voltage BL is generated by the bias circuit 20. Based on the reference voltage VR and the bias voltage BL, a differential amplifier 30 and an output circuit 40 generates an output voltage VA. A delay circuit 50 outputs a delayed signal DL a certain delay time after the control signal EN riese. A switching signal SW used for control over the first switch 5 is made High when the control signal EN and the delayed signal DL are both High. Accordingly, it is possible to switch the voltage at the output node NO, after the output voltage VA is stabilized.

  • Publication number: 20070199436
    Abstract: An electrically actuated brake booster capable of obtaining a desired boost ratio for a given input pressure when an electric actuator is activated as a boost source, so as to ensure a desired operability of a brake pedal. The electrically actuated brake booster comprises: an input piston 22 to which an input thrust is applied through an input rod 9 that moves in coordination with operation of a brake pedal 8; and a booster piston 21 to which a booster thrust is applied by an electric actuator 40 that uses an electric motor 41 as a drive source, such that the input piston 22 and the booster piston 21 are disposed to be movable relative to each other but are normally maintained in a neutral position of relative displacement by means of springs 34. While an amount of relative displacement between the pistons 21 and 22 is determined by the potentiometer 45, the electric motor 41 is controlled to adjust the amount of relative displacement to a predetermined value.

  • Publication number: 20070068821
    Abstract: A pulse current from a pulse current supply side is fed to a middle part of an anode holding body to which anodes are connected; both end portions of a cathode holding body, to which cathodes are connected, are connected to a negative pole on the pulse power source side; and inductances of wiring between adjacent anodes and inductances of wiring between adjacent cathodes are set at a ratio of 1:2:3:4 in a direction of spacing from a connection to the pulse power source side. Pulse currents are equally fed to each work and it can be ensured that chromium plating treatment of each work is made equal.

  • Publication number: 20060187944
    Abstract: A data transferring system in which detecting a route from an upper position to a lower position on a tree structure is realized by hardware of communication devices and processes for detecting the above are simplified is disclosed. A root complex broadcasts a search message to a lower node on a tree structure. When a port of the node confirms and receives the search message, the port adds its own information, specifically, the device number of the port, to the data payload part of the search message and sends the search message including the information to a node (end point) located at the lowest position on the tree structure. When the end point receives the search message, the end point sends a reply message to the root complex. The device numbers of the ports where the search message passes through are attached to the reply message.

  • Publication number: 20060171300
    Abstract: A data transferring system based on the PCI Express standard in which power saving is realized is disclosed. In the data transferring system, a data transferring device transfers image data based on the PCI Express standard by synchronizing with a line synchronizing signal LSYNC. At this time, the data transferring device causes a period between packets (image data) to be transferred in one line cycle of the line synchronizing signal LSYNC to be shorter than a transition period “t1” which is required to transit from a link state L0 to a link state L0s and from the link state L0s to the link state L0. With this, the number of the transition periods “t1” is reduced and the period of the link state L0s is made long.
